September 6, 1958 –

Steve McQueen debuted in the western series, Wanted: Dead or Alive, on CBS-TV on this date.
After getting offered the chance to star in The Magnificent Seven, McQueen found out that the only way he could do the film, which was being shot simultaneously with Wanted: Dead or Alive, was to fake an accident or illness and get a medical leave from the series. According to his first wife, Neile, McQueen accomplished this feat by “faking” a car crash in which he merely crashed his car into a tree, receiving minor cuts, muscle pulls, and bruises, and getting his medical leave. The series’ production went on temporary hiatus while McQueen filmed The Magnificent Seven.
